Thanks to Ian Hore-Lacy for alerting us to this interesting commentary on ‘Christian creation-care wars’ in the US; for those interested in the politics and theological leanings behind care for the planet.
One quote: “Those crafting creation care strategy came mostly from the wing of evangelicalism that is more comfortable talking about civil rights than about the right to life. … The strategy seemed to focus on bluffing policy elites into believing that most evangelicals already cared about the environment—rather than on actually persuading the more skeptical evangelical rank and file.”
